Improving County Official Relationships with State Legislators

While at the Association of Indiana Counties, Karen Avery recognized growing frustration with communication between county officials and state legislators. To bridge the gap, she created a job shadowing program that brought members of the Indiana General Assembly into county offices for firsthand experience. During one visit, county leaders walked a legislator through the real-world impact of restrictive funding rules and the inequities they created. Seeing the issue up close changed the conversation, that legislator went on to introduce a bill to address the funding imbalance, and it was ultimately signed into law.

Volunteer Engagement - National Film Festival

Avery’s team was brought in to re-energize volunteer engagement during a leadership transition at an Indianapolis nonprofit focused on family films. Starting with a carefully designed, bias-free survey of top volunteers, we uncovered a critical insight: longtime supporters felt undervalued as roles shifted under new leadership.

 

We translated that insight into a clear, strategic action plan—complete with timeline—to rebuild trust, strengthen relationships, and re-engage the organization’s most important advocates.

Mother's Cupboard Community Kitchen

Empower
Growth

Karen Avery led a dynamic, yearlong PR campaign for Mother’s Cupboard Community Kitchen in Nashville, Indiana  — a vibrant artist colony and regional tourist destination. The campaign centered on local musicians who created an original album, with proceeds benefiting the organization.

Through compelling storytelling, strategic social media, and targeted media outreach, the campaign built momentum ahead of a peak-season kickoff concert—turning awareness into action.

 

The result: $10,000 raised and volunteer gaps eliminated for an entire year.
